Earlier Report Observations

The market for starch-manufacture residues in Eswatini showed considerable volatility from 2018 to 2023. Starting at 2 687 t in 2018, it dipped to 2 467 t the following year before reaching a high of 3 254 t in 2020. After this peak, the market volume declined steadily, falling to 2 953 t in 2021, 2 553 t in 2022, and 2 362 t in 2023.

Domestic production increased gradually each year, from 2 035 t in 2018 to 2 294 t in 2023. In contrast, import flows were highly unstable: after a drop from 652 t to 375 t between 2018 and 2019, imports surged to 1 086 t in 2020, then fell back to 746 t in 2021, 340 t in 2022, and just 102 t in 2023. These import swings were the main cause of the market's overall fluctuations.

Exports played a minor role, with only 34 t shipped in 2023. The market's peak in 2020 coincided with the highest import volume, while the subsequent contraction was driven by shrinking imports despite steady growth in local production.

Eswatini's production of starch-manufacture residues has grown for the third year in a row. In 2020, the country produced 2 168 tonnes of these residues, marking a steady year-on-year increase of 3.7%. Looking at the period from 2017 to 2020, production rose by 12.6%, with an average annual growth rate of 4.0%.

Imports starch-manufacture residues to Eswatini

Imports in kind, t

The market for imports showed volatility during the observed period. Imports reached their lowest point in 2019 at 375 tonnes and peaked in 2020 at 1 086 tonnes, representing a 2.9-fold difference. The 2020 figure reflects a sharp increase of 189.5% compared to the previous year. The largest decline occurred in 2019, with a drop of 42.5%.

From 2017 to 2020, South Africa was the sole source of starch-manufacture residues imported into Eswatini, accounting for 100.0% of total imports in volume terms.

Imports in value, K $ US

Import data reveals irregular fluctuations, pointing to a volatile market environment. The value of imports bottomed out in 2019 at 253.1 thousand US dollars and peaked in 2020 at 721.8 thousand US dollars, a 2.9-fold difference. In 2020, imports surged by 185.2% year-on-year. The largest decline was recorded in 2018, with a decrease of 42.0%.
